Which Factor Should You Consider When Choosing a Lawyer?

When it comes to choosing a divorce attorney, there are a few key factors that you should consider. First, look for an attorney who has experience handling family law cases, especially those related to divorce. Ask the lawyer about the types of cases they have handled in the past, as well as the outcomes of those cases. You should also make sure that you trust the attorney to represent your best interests and that they are willing to work with you to reach a reasonable settlement.

You should also look for an attorney who is knowledgeable about the laws in your state, as the laws surrounding divorce can vary from state to state. Additionally, it’s important to find an attorney with whom you can communicate effectively and who will keep you informed about the progress of your case.

Finally, you should also look for an attorney who is willing to work with you on a budget. It’s important to find an attorney who is willing to work with you on a budget and who is willing to negotiate a reasonable fee structure. It’s also important to find an attorney who is willing to take the time to explain the legal process to you and answer any questions you may have.

What Questions Should I Ask When Getting a Divorce?

When getting a divorce, there are a few questions that you should ask your attorney. These questions will help you determine if the lawyer is the right fit for your case.

First, ask the lawyer how long they have been in practice and how many family law cases they have handled. You should also ask the lawyer what their experience is in your particular state’s laws, as well as the type of cases they have successfully handled in the past.

Additionally, ask the lawyer what their approach to your case is and what type of strategy they have in mind. You should also inquire about the lawyer’s fee structure and what payment options they offer. Finally, ask the lawyer if they have any questions or concerns about your case.

What a Man Should Ask for in a Divorce Settlement?

When negotiating a divorce settlement, it’s important for a man to consider a variety of factors. This includes determining what type of asset division is best for his situation, as well as any potential alimony or child support payments.

A man should also consider any potential tax implications that may arise from the divorce settlement. It’s important to understand the pros and cons of each option and thoroughly research any potential outcomes. Additionally, a man should make sure that he has a realistic expectation of the settlement and that he is not asking for too much.

Finally, a man should also consider any potential legal costs that may arise from the divorce settlement. It’s important to understand the full cost of a divorce before making any final decisions.

How do I Find a Good Divorce Lawyer in CA?

Finding a good divorce lawyer in California can be a difficult process, but it is possible. Start by researching attorneys in your area. Look for attorneys who specialize in family law and have extensive experience in the field. Interview these attorneys to find out their legal philosophy, fee structure, and communication style.

Also, ask friends and family members for referrals. They may have worked with or heard of an attorney they can recommend. Additionally, you can search online for reviews and ratings of attorneys in your area.

Finally, consult with several attorneys before making a decision. This will help you find the best possible attorney for your case.
